2010 Jeep Wrangler and 2008 Volkswagen Jetta / Rabbit / GTI Specifications

Model Year 2010 2008  
Model Jeep Wrangler Volkswagen Jetta / Rabbit / GTI  
Engine  
Transmission  
Drivetrain  
Body 4dr SUV 4dr Hatch  
      Difference
Wheelbase 116.0 in 101.5 in 14.5 in
Length 184.4 in 165.8 in 18.6 in
Width 73.9 in 68.3 in 5.6 in
Height 72.3 in 58.4 in 13.9 in
Curb Weight 4180 lb. 3071 lb. 1109 lb.
Fuel Capacity 21.6 gal. 14.5 gal. 7.1 gal.
Headroom, Row 1 41.3 in 39.3 in 2 in
Shoulder Room, Row 1 55.8 in 54.7 in 1.1 in
Hip Room, Row 1 55.6 in 0.0 in 55.6 in
Legroom, Row 1 41.0 in 41.2 in -0.2 in
Headroom, Row 2 40.3 in 38.5 in 1.8 in
Shoulder Room, Row 2 56.8 in 54.6 in 2.2 in
Hip Room, Row 2 56.7 in 0.0 in 56.7 in
Legroom, Row 2 37.2 in 35.3 in 1.9 in
Total Legroom 78.2 in (over 2 rows) 76.5 in (over 2 rows) 1.7 in
Cargo Volume, Minimum 46.4 ft3 15.1 ft3 31.3 ft3
Cargo Volume, Maximum 82.0 ft3 41.8 ft3 40.2 ft3
